Rocky Forest Trail

Highlight (Segment) • Trail

This is where komoot guided me during the automatic tour calculation. However, this section is not suitable for cycling, there are large blocks in places, a dirt path in places, and lots of tree roots that you have to cross. You'll have to push and carry things if you're not on a mountain bike.

Schönenbach Vorsäß Settlement

Highlight • Settlement

Schoenenbach in summer
The mountain pasture settlement of Schönenbach can be reached on several hiking trails. Starting points for longer hikes are Bezau, Bizau, Sibratsgfäll and Egg-Schetteregg. The valley floor can be explored on a leisurely circular hiking trail. A very scenic, not too demanding mountain bike tour leads from Sibratsgfäll to Schönenbach. It takes about two hours there and back. Schönenbach is also a destination for those who are interested in caves. Near the mountain pasture settlement is the "Schneckenlochhöhle", which is only accessible with guided tours.
Tip: In the summer months, a bus runs several times a day from Bezau and Bizau to Schönenbach. Holders of the Bregenzerwald & Großes Walsertal guest card can use the bus free of charge. The settlement can also be reached by car on the toll road from Bizau.

Holy Trinity Chapel, Schönenbach

Highlight • Religious Site

Holy Trinity Chapel, Schönenbach Forecourt
The Trinity Chapel, marked 1697 on the choir arch, is a rectangular building with a 5⁄8 choir, above which a roof turret with a pointed helmet rises.
